ליצור ברקוד ב-node.js

ברקודים משמשים לייצוג חזותי של הנתונים בצורה של אובייקטים גרפיים. סוגים שונים של ברקודים משמשים במקרים שונים, כגון Code128, QR code, Aztech, Pdf127 וכו’. במאמר זה, תלמד כיצד ליישם תכונות של יצירת ברקוד ביישומי האינטרנט שלך. במיוחד, המאמר יעסוק כיצד ליצור ברקודים ביישומי Node.js.

ממשק API של מחולל ברקוד של Node.js

על מנת להפיק ברקודים, נשתמש ב-Aspose.BarCode for Node.js דרך Java. זהו ממשק API עשיר בתכונות המאפשר לך ליצור ולקרוא סמליות ברקוד פופולריות מתוך יישומי Node.js שלך. אתה יכול להוריד את ה-API או להתקין אותו באמצעות פקודת ה-NPM הבאה.

> npm install aspose.barcode

Aspose.BarCode עבור Node.js דרך Java תומך בסמליות הברקוד הבאות.

אוסטרליה דוארEAN8
אצטקיInterleaved2of5
תוספת ברקודITF14
BooklandEANמטריקס 2 מתוך 5
קודברMSI
קוד11Pdf417
קוד128כוכב לכת
Code39 מורחבפוסטנט
Code39 StandardPZN (Pharma Zentral Nummer, ברקוד Pharmazentralnummer)
Code93 מורחבQR
Code93 StandardSSCC18
DatamatrixStandard2of5
Deutsche Post Identcodeשוויצרי QR
EAN128UPCA
EAN13UPCE
EAN14(SCC14)

צור ברקוד ב-Node.js

להלן השלבים ליצירת ברקוד ביישומי Node.js.

דוגמת הקוד הבאה מראה כיצד ליצור תמונת ברקוד ב-Node.js.

// הגדר את סוג הברקוד
let encode_type = EncodeTypes.CODE_128;

// ליצור מחולל ברקוד
let generator = new BarcodeGenerator(encode_type, null);

// להגדיר טקסט
generator.setCodeText("Aspose.BarCode");

// ליצור ברקוד
generator.save("barcode.png", "PNG");

ברקוד

ליצור ברקוד node.js

צור קוד QR ב-Node.js

Aspose.BarCode עבור Node.js באמצעות Java מאפשר גם ליצור ברקודים דו מימדיים כגון קודי QR. להלן השלבים ליצירת קוד QR ב-Node.js.

דוגמת הקוד הבאה מראה כיצד ליצור קוד QR ב-Node.js.

// הגדר את סוג הברקוד
let encode_type = EncodeTypes.QR;

// ליצור מחולל ברקוד
let generator = new BarcodeGenerator(encode_type, null);

// להגדיר טקסט
generator.setCodeText("Aspose.BarCode");

// ליצור ברקוד
generator.save("barcode.png", "PNG");

קוד QR

ליצור QR node.js

התאם אישית את המראה של ברקוד

ניתן גם להתאים אישית את המראה של ברקוד על ידי שינוי צבע הקדמי, צבע האחורי, הגופן, הגבול, הרזולוציה וכו’. להלן השלבים להתאמה אישית של המראה של ברקוד.

דוגמת הקוד הבאה מראה כיצד להתאים אישית ברקוד ב-Node.js.

// ליצור מחולל ברקוד
let generator = new BarcodeGenerator(EncodeTypes.AZTEC, "Aspose.BarCode");
    
// הגדר את הצבע האחורי של הברקוד
generator.getParameters().setBackColor("#A9A9A9");
// הגדר את צבע הברקוד
generator.getParameters().getBarcode().setBarColor("#FFA500");
// הגדר צבע גבול
generator.getParameters().getBorder().setColor("#000000"); 
// הגדר צבע טקסט
generator.getParameters().getBarcode().getCodeTextParameters().setColor("#FFA500");
// להגדיר רזולוציית תמונה
generator.getParameters().setResolution(300);

// לשמור ברקוד
generator.save("barcode.png", "PNG");

ברקוד

התאמה אישית של ברקוד

קבל רישיון API בחינם

על מנת להשתמש ב-API ללא מגבלות הערכה, אתה יכול [לקבל רישיון זמני ללא תשלום].14

סיכום

במאמר זה, למדת כיצד ליצור ברקוד ביישומי Node.js. כמו כן, ראית כיצד להתאים אישית את מראה הברקודים באמצעות אפשרויות שונות. יתר על כן, אתה יכול לחקור יותר על ה-API באמצעות תיעוד שלו. בנוסף, אתה יכול לשתף אותנו בשאילתות שלך דרך הפורום שלנו.

ראה גם